Why the certificate matters for Basingstoke businesses

  • UK GDPR Article 5(1)(e) requires personal data is destroyed securely when no longer needed — your certificate is the evidence
  • ICO enforcement investigations focus on whether businesses can demonstrate compliant disposal — every certificate we issue is your documented defence
  • CQC inspectors ask care homes and healthcare providers for evidence of confidential waste disposal — our certificate satisfies this requirement
  • SRA-regulated solicitors must have documented client file destruction processes — our automatic certificate satisfies this without additional administration
  • Any supplier audit or procurement process asking for data destruction evidence is answered by the certificate we issue as standard after every collection

How much does confidential shredding cost in Basingstoke?

Scheduled plans from £19/month for sole traders, £34/month for a 30L bin on a monthly 12-month plan, £44/month for a 130L bin. One-off collections from £45 for up to 2 sacks. All prices are fixed and published — no sales call required. Prices ex. VAT.
